Just a warning, if you do buy a large quantity make sure you repackage it into smaller lots, otherwise if you open a 2kg bucket every day for a month youll find that the powder will start to go lumpy as it takes on water from the atmosphere. Damp creatine will slowly break down to the useless (toxic) creatinine over time.

If you don't get Creapure, at least make sure the creatine is HPLC tested for purity. Should say it somewhere on the container.
